In these tough economic times companies are downsizing, outsourcing, and merging, and job seekers are facing more competition than ever. You need a great resume to stand out from the crowd. Your resume is a platform to detail your achievements and experience. A resume is a"marketing"document, designed to"sell"an employer on why they should contact and ultimately hire you. You will learn the basic components that must be in your resume, resume formats, key action words, common resume myths, what fonts to use, how to stress accomplishments, what information you should never put on a resume, how to write your resume from the employer s perspective, how to write the resume to fit the job, what words to use and what words never to use, techniques to get the interview, the secrets of a great cover letter, how to best describe your experience, how to detail employment gaps, and how to develop a professional resume. You also will learn about paper selection, electronic resumes, white space, margins, graphics, and computer software to help layout your resume. If you use all this information, you will give yourself that edge over the competition that you deserve.
